As a Licensed Vocational Nurse, you will provide basic medical care under the supervision of registered nurses and doctors.

At Summit College, Our professional and committed faculty, small classes, and modern facilities create an environment where your hard work can succeed.

You can complete the program in either 12 months (full time) or 18 months (part time), and we offer day or evening/weekend classes to accommodate your busy life.

Our LVN curriculum includes, but is not limited to:

  • Clinical/Skills—Fundamentals
  • Obstetrics
  • Pharmacology
  • Patient Education
  • Pediatrics
  • Nutrition and Psychology

Since our founding in 1991, Summit College has provided affordable, quality education to students seeking new paths. We began with one campus in Colton, California, which was quickly approved by the Bureau of Private Post Education. Then, just three years later, in 1994, we received national accreditation from the Accrediting Council for Continuing Education and Training (or ACCET).
